Refuse Collection
Changes to Residential & Commercial (non-dumpster) Trash Services - Effective July 1st
In June of 2022, Public Works presented to Town Council a proposal to update our trash collection process for many different reasons. This new process will improve the look of town on trash collection day, by providing carts to all residents. Residents would not have loose trash bags out for collection. Our new trash trucks will have a "tipper" system that will eliminate workers from lifting the trash cans.
Since receiving approval by Town Council, we have worked to implement a totally new trash collection system. This new system will be a learning curve for everyone, we ask for your patience during the implementation.
Beginning July 1, 2024, these changes will be implemented. Residents can expect the distribution of the trash carts the 3rd or 4th week of June.

Refuse Collection
Refuse collection is provided within the Town's corporate limits. Residents will receive one town owned and issued 95-gallon cart. The cost is $7 per month per cart for residential. An additional cart can be provided for an additional $7 per month with a maximum of 2 carts. For special circumstances the Town can provide 2 - 45-gallon carts for residents with accessibility issues for placing carts at curb side, medical related issues of physical ability to handle the larger carts.
Residents are asked to place carts out for pickup at the curb by 7:00 a.m., on the day of collection. Carts shall not be placed out earlier than 7:00 p.m., on the day before collection and carts shall be removed from the curb by 7 a.m., on the day following collection.
The Town issued cart will only be collected, other containers/cans will NOT be collected. Individually placed bags outside of the cart will not be collected and should not be placed out for collection. Lids are expected to be closed at all times to avoid wildlife and rain access to the cart.
Collection of properly bundled cardboard and properly bundled brush will be collected. Cardboard must be broken down/flattened and bundled not to exceed 50 pounds per bundle. Brush and tree trimmings may be tied in bundles not to exceed 5 feet in length and 2 1/2 feet in diameter.
The Town will only collect bulk brush during Spring & Fall Clean up or a date designated by the Town Manager (emergency/weather event.
Residential Collection Days are as follows:
Monday - West side of Town - Blue lid carts
Tuesday - East side of Town - Orange lid carts
Residential collection is ONCE a week.
The dividing line of town is the railroad tracks on Main Street.
Commercial customers will receive 2 town owned and issued 95-gallon carts. The cost is $44 per month for 2 carts. A business can request up to four (4) total carts for an additional charge of $22 per cart. Any commercial business needing more than 4 carts would require a private dumpster service. All commercial carts have gray lids. Carts shall be placed out by 7 a.m. on your collection day.
Commercial Collection Days are as follows:
Monday - West side of Town
Tuesday - East side of Town
Townwide commercial collection EVERY Friday
There are recycle bins for recyclables located at Pro Auto Body on Route 15 South within the Town of Orange limits.
Holidays
In the case of a holiday or inclement weather, refuse collection will be delayed by one day. For instance, if your regular refuse pick-up day is on Monday and a holiday that falls on the weekend or on that Monday, your collection will be moved to Tuesday. Times
Refuse must be out on the very edge of your curb or designated collection space no earlier than 7 p.m. the evening before your collection day and no later than 7:00 a.m. on your collection day. All items for pickup must be place at the curbside. Town of Orange employees are not allowed to enter private property.

Clean-Up Week
Appliances and other large pieces of metal will only be collected during regularly scheduled Clean-Up Weeks. Clean-Up Weeks occur during the Spring (the last two weeks of April) and the Fall (the first two weeks in October). Announcements will be made as to the exact dates of Spring and Fall Clean-Up on the Town of Orange Community Access Channel, noted on your Town monthly utility bill and on our Facebook page.
Inclement Weather
Refuse collection may be suspended due to extreme inclement weather at the discretion of the Director of Public Works.
